If you enjoy fresh air, beautiful and varied scenery; to get away from the hustle and bustle of the city into the quiet of the countryside; the sound of birds, running water, and wildlife, then why not join our group. Membership is open to all ages and abilities, although a reasonable amount of fitness is required. We will provide the conversation and social capital, and have been told on many occasions that we are very friendly and welcoming.

We offer three days walking. Wednesday and Saturdays are shorter walks of up to 6 miles on footpaths, at a slower pace. These are usually to more local areas, although occasionally they organise a special coach further afield - to such areas as Farndale or Holy Island. Sunday walks are normally a longer distance of up to 11 miles, although when there is a special coach, there will also be a shorter walk of up to 7 miles.

Additional Information:

  • Transportation for walks is organised from a central Newcastle pick-up location.
  • All walks will have been pioneered beforehand.
  • All walks have an experienced leader.
